Specimen Requirement

Plain Blood
Adult: 5 mL
Paediatric: 1.3 mL


Invert blood 5 times after blood collection ensures the clot-activating factors is well mixed with the blood. This will ensure results are reliable.

Reference Value(s)

 

Age

Reference Range (mmol/L)

Female

Male

0 - <15 days

1.0 - 8.2

15 days - <1 year

1.2 - 6.0

1 year - <10 years

3.2 - 7.9

10 years - <19 years

2.6 - 6.8

2.6 - 7.5

≥19 years

2.4 - 7.0
